"Camp Robber" may amount to highway robbery...hear me out:…read moreGot food to go, ordered online. Fairly smooth ordering process. Got chicken quesadilla appetizer for the kids, 1/2 rack of ribs, and street tacos (one pulled pork, one grilled chicken, and one beer battered cod) with beans and cilantro rice. The service was kind and I picked it up on time. The orders were hand-written on the boxes. Inside the store was pretty standard for a Southwestern style casual dining restaurant. Dark walls, decent lighting. So as far as affordability...here's where it fell flat. I'll say, the food was all flavorful. If it was taste alone, it would be a 5 star. BUT... The street tacos were comparable in size to Del Taco's street tacos... so...not much. For the price point, not worth it. The "1/2 rack" of St. Louis Style Ribs had a total of 4 ribs. Like...would their 1/4 rack only have 2 ribs?? The best value item was the chicken quesadilla, but we paid extra to sub sour cream for the salsa (my kids can't handle "spice"), and it came in a SMALL condiment cup. Ultimately, we polished off our dinner and had to supplement everything with other foods. Which we'd be fine with except at the price we paid, anywhere else would have easily left us satisfied. Ultimately, it was good and people were kind, so it just amounts to a big sigh.
